Autobiography and Correspondence of Mary Granville V1 is a book that was published in 1861 and is written by Mary Granville. The book is an autobiography of Mary Granville, who was a British artist and a member of the Royal Society. The book also includes correspondence between Mary Granville and her friends and family members. The book provides an insight into the life of Mary Granville, her family background, her education, her artistic pursuits, and her relationships with her friends and family members. The book is a valuable resource for anyone interested in the life of Mary Granville and the social and cultural context of the 18th century in Britain.In Three Volumes.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
